What's happening, exactly? Can't turn the bolts? Or they just spin and don't come out? If it's the latter, one of the nuts inside the frame broke loose from the nut holder thingy. (Two of the four nuts on each side are tack-welded to a flat steel strap inside the frame and they break free easily. The other two on each side are threaded into the frame.) I was able to get a long box wrench in from the end of the frame to hold the loose nut so that I could unscrew the bolt. (You may have to have the bumper off to do this, I don't exactly remember.)
By the way, those bolts are hard to find (finer pitch than normal in that size). So try not to mess them up.
